Last week when I was in Penang for CNY, I got invited by Lingzie to join her for a food tasting session at Louis Cafe, Argyll Road. It is just opposite Mingood Hotel. The restaurant opened since Dec 22nd 2008.
The sign board of Louis Cafe are kinda hard to spot if you pass by too fast. This is due to the inconsiderate tailor shop next door for putting the sign board too big.
Second Floor Upstairs for non smokers …. contemporary design and cozy environment … very old school feel. It is a good place for a booze after the dinner. This place is very suitable for business discussions too as it come with FREE WIFI Service which I couldn’t leave without nowadays. Overview of the restaurant from the stair case while coming down. The ground floor are meant for smoking customers
Left is the 2 main chef of Louis cafe which both of them came with years of experience in preparing western and Italian foods. 1 from Singapore well known hotel and another one was formerly from Park Royal.
Well categorized menu …. We had a hard time deciding what to eat with their extensive menu … everything looks good
End up we ordered a Fresh Pumpkin Soup – Rating 4/5 [RM9]. The pumpkin soup were cooked from a fresh pumpkin and very creamy. It comes with a bit of almond flakes which blend it perfectly.
Italianese Wild Mushroom Soup – Rating 3/5 at [RM10] Fresh daily cook mushroom soup consist of shitake mushroom, button mushroom and abalone mushroom. This soup shall taste better if the chef add a bit of black mushrooms and will make a better presentation as the current color made it looks it just came out from the can.
